Type
ORACLE
Validation date
2024-03-06 06:03: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.0373,
    "usd": 0.0405
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D248A2ABA34FB8680AA5FBB60BE6E468AE41D407F537468D55A0606F9733F2E4

Previous signature

B0F2FB0C37BD28095A4FBEF7479CE202C09138D0067E1EB585136F5468F760983CB0E28B6B85C2307182CA5EC839F33BE6A02266FA7D760082FB4371DB285D0C

Origin signature

304502200456AAD2422E9DB87763FA8BB6A7C0D1887ADD226971036216029B6955ABD9D3022100A725F0E6697155425A1921E24F9EE06D5A0B2AB3F87597FD621A7AAA4574FADB

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

005DFCAB6D816E4A5FF4C13037CB5BC1D83028EA98CFD1C77D7A89D3E2F4D04C0E

Coordinator signature

76306D975F00ABDE5F2E759B47B5A12539B870D7AFE177DF1FC7E1CA435C0349512713003C326AA0615DF7E66790C2641B16C93916E12F831BFE6B4F0511DC0C

Validator #1 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#1 signature

41D6A588D03D1AB6BC866DD780010FF3E9D06060064F4DF9FD14CDA7417B56FFA3243D641C38DB4F2BCABF92BB49582E7CFC99DBE9A365871531CC7B518DDF03

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

DF20459293E1A897FB244090E074870031EB6420789C34E8A5CD49DA3E68D8C9C3CD5EA355730A79BB8EEE75C8D80CE96B0D51932665AE8CD7AD21661A065E01